[MASOCH-L] RES: Calculo de banda usando arquivos de logs

Caio Zanolla zanolla at gmail.com
Sun Aug 25 20:42:17 BRT 2013


O problema se tornou mais complicado.

Como havia dito, parte dos logs possuem o tempo total, desde a chegada do
request até o ultimo byte enviado, que em teoria seria suficiente para uma
simulação real da banda.

Ocorre que devido ao que imagino como sendo caching, bufferbloat, magia
negra ou o que seja, tenho uma quandidade significativa de registros com
tempo total muito curto e que quando grafados mostram uma banda irreal.

Agora preciso decidir se descarto ou aplico algum fator de correção para os
casos extremos ou se volto a abordagem inicial.

Nao imaginava que algo aparentemente tao simples fosse se tornar tão chato
de resolver.

Atenciosamente,
Caio Zanolla


2013/8/22 Cleber @ Inetweb <cleber-listas at inetweb.com.br>

> Caio,
> Voce pode considerar o valor como PICO.
>
> -----Mensagem original-----
> De: masoch-l-bounces at eng.registro.br [mailto:
> masoch-l-bounces at eng.registro.br] Em nome de Caio Zanolla
> Enviada em: quarta-feira, 21 de agosto de 2013 19:33
> Para: Mail Aid and Succor, On-line Comfort and Help
> Assunto: [MASOCH-L] Calculo de banda usando arquivos de logs
>
> Partindo da suposição de que eu só tenha os logs do webserver eu poderia
> propor a seguinte abordagem para estimar a largura de banda necessária para
> servir este conteudo?
>
> Os logs tem datahora do request assim como total de bytes transferidos,
> respectivamente as opcoes:
>
> %B     Size of response in bytes, excluding HTTP headers
> %t     Time the request was received
>
> Transformando os horários para timestamp e gerando uma lista da seguinte
> forma, onde a 1a coluna é o timestamp e a segunda os bytes transferidos
>
> 1376881193 147853
> 1376881193 164960
> 1376881194 311109
> 1376881195 123140
> 1376881195 512384
> 1376881196 385583
> 1376881197 304439
>
> Somando se os bytes dos request que ocorreram no mesmo segundo gerando uma
> nova lista
>
> 1376881193 312813
> 1376881194 311109
> 1376881195 635524
> 1376881196 385583
> 1376881197 304439
>
> Posso afirmar que a banda necessária no segundo 1376881193 é de (312813*8)
> ou aprox 2.5Mbits/s ?
>
> Lembrando que no log não há indício de quanto tempo o conteudo demorou
> para ser entregue, apenas que ele foi entregue, a hora em que foi entregue
> e o tamanho do payload.
>
> Ou seria mais interessante calcular o total de bytes transferidos por dia
> e distribui-los pela frequencia de requests?
>
> Existe alguma outra forma de estimar essa banda atraves desses logs?
>
>
> Atenciosamente,
> Caio
> __
> masoch-l list
> https://eng.registro.br/mailman/listinfo/masoch-l
>
>
> __
> masoch-l list
> https://eng.registro.br/mailman/listinfo/masoch-l
>


More information about the masoch-l mailing list